Re: what did you do with your fazer today ? - Grahamm - 17-11-19 Went out on a Group Ride today, nice weather, although a bit chilly, but my heated gloves and base layers did a good job keeping me toasty. Unfortunately, at some point into the ride, my indicators failed! This problem has happened a few times because the alarm has failed to "release" control of the flashers, and a quick "switch off, switch on again" usually sorts it. This time that didn't work, meaning I had to resort to actual hand signals!!! So at the stop I took the left side pod off pushed all the connectors back in and give the alarm a thump for good measure and they started working again ![]() When I got home, I had to give the bike a damn good wash and recoat with ACF 50 because of all the spray and crap from the roads! Ah well, it was a nice ride.
